What are the legal requirements for a sales contract in Ecuador?
In Ecuador, sales contracts must comply with the requirements established in the Civil Code, such as the legal capacity of the parties, the lawful and determined object, and the lawful cause. In addition, it is essential to comply with current tax and commercial regulations.

How can I apply for a residence visa for independent workers in Colombia?
To apply for a residence visa for independent workers in Colombia, you must meet the requirements established by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and the Colombian Foreign Ministry. You must submit a visa application to the Colombian Consulate in your country of residence, providing the required documents, such as a valid passport, proof of income or independent economic activity, criminal record certificates, and compliance with the specific requirements for the visa. residence for independent workers. It is important to consult the updated information and follow the steps indicated by the Foreign Ministry.
What are the visa options for Mexican citizens who want to work as health professionals, such as doctors or nurses, in Spain?
Mexican citizens who wish to work as health professionals in Spain, such as doctors or nurses, must obtain homologation of their degree and recognition of their credentials by the Spanish authorities. Next, they must have a job offer in the health field and meet the financial and health insurance requirements to obtain the corresponding work visa. Spain has a high demand for health professionals in its health care system.

What is the situation of indigenous peoples in Venezuela and how does the government protect them?
Indigenous peoples in Venezuela face challenges in terms of protection of their rights, preservation of their territories and recognition of their culture. Although there are laws and policies that seek to guarantee their rights, there have been reports of violations and dispossession of ancestral lands. Some indigenous organizations and human rights defenders have worked to defend and promote the rights of indigenous peoples.
